Nvidia RTX 40 Series release date

However, a DigiTimes report suggests a slightly earlier release could be on the cards. Citing industry sources (we've heard that ol' chestnut before!) the publication suggests that the 5nm RTX 40 Series will be released in 2022, though didn't provide a specific window. However, given DigiTimes hit-and-miss track record when it comes to leaks, we'd take this with a big pinch of salt.  

Nvidia is testing the RTX 40 series : Nvidia RTX 40 series Cost, Release date, Specifications, Performance, Power everything you need to know

It is worth noting that reliable leaker @Kopite7kimi has suggested that the AD102 GPU - the GPU expected to power the likes of the RTX 4080 and 4090 - has entered the testing phase. If true, it's a good sign that development of the next-gen range is coming along nicely, and barring any unforeseen testing issues, the design of the GPU is likely finalised.

The last step is to develop drivers to go along with the new hardware - though that doesn't mean a release is due in the next couple of months, as driver development can take time. 

That’s not to say we won’t be getting new Nvidia graphics cards between now and whenever it is that the 40 Series appears though; just like with previous generations of GPU, Nvidia is expected to release new models of 30 Series GPU - like the RTX 3090 Ti - through 2022 to tide hungry gamers over until the next-gen release.

Nvidia RTX 40 series Performance

Notwithstanding the immense additions in performance the RTX 30 Series presented over the 20 Series, the RTX 40 Series is supposed to offer a comparative lift in performance when contrasted with the ongoing top-end RTX 3090 - an illustrations card with a MSRP of £1399/$1499. 

Nvidia is testing the RTX 40 series : Nvidia RTX 40 series Cost, Release date, Specifications, Performance, Power everything you need to know

The talk comes from Twitter leaker @TtLexington, who proposes that the Nvidia RTX 40 Series could offer a similar general performance get around the RTX 30 Series, offering a harsh 2x leap in by and large performance, graciousness of the Ada Lovelace GPU engineering and 5nm chipset at the core of the range.That backs up a previous gossip that recommends the Lovelace AD102 GPU registers at an amazing 66.4 TFLOPs, contrasted with the 38.7 TFLOPs of process power on offer from the ongoing Ampere GA102 chip. It additionally recommends a supported 144 streaming multiprocessors and a greatest 18,432 CUDA centers - practically twofold that of the RTX 3090.

It's likewise supposed that the new RTX 40 Series could include clock speeds somewhere in the range of 2.2 and 2.5GHz (supported), offering a good leap from the ongoing 1.7-1.9GHz clock speeds on offer from the ongoing Ampere design.

t's as yet insufficient to beat the 2.5GHz on offer from AMD's contending RDNA 2 engineering accessible at the present time, nonetheless, not to mention the thing AMD could be concocting with its impending RDNA 3-based range.

Nvidia RTX 40 series POWER CONSUMPTION

To outperform performance by 2x over RTX 3090, the 40 series leader will draw a ton more power, and with no advanced power-saving innovation, we're taking a gander at a totally eager for power monster in the forthcoming RTX 4090. 

Nvidia is testing the RTX 40 series : Nvidia RTX 40 series Cost, Release date, Specifications, Performance, Power everything you need to know

A card TDP in the scope of 450W to 600W versus RTX 3090's 350W is doubtlessly a major overhaul. Couple that with additional cooling needs, and you effectively need additional power from the divider. You will likewise require a beefier PSU. Your more established rails won't be enough under most circumstances.Greymon55 answered to a tweet about the Lovelace range and said that the AD102 GPUs will require a 1500W PSU. The TDPs can undoubtedly be above and beyond 450W-600W for this situation, and could really arrive at highs of 850W. February 23, 2022,

Kopite7kimi additionally referenced that RTX 4090 can be a 600W TGP GPU while remarking that it's too soon to discuss it. Walk 12, 2022,

450W to 850W is by all accounts the ballpark range. Be that as it may, plans can change.

A video card's cooling is planned first. Assuming Nvidia sees that the TDPs are basically unintuitive, they could change the specs and lower the complete power consumption. It is actually too early to discuss the real power draw. Anyway, for the present, the RTX 4090 can without much of a stretch have a 600W TGP and its Ti variation can undoubtedly go over 800W.Keep as a main priority that block accomplices generally end adding 20-30W on top GPUs with their own cooling systems.The more current PCIe 5.0 12-pin connectors can convey 600W of power now, so it's a good idea to exploit this, at the end of the day, the gamers will be addressing the cost in power costs.

It is quite important that the TSMC 5nm interaction is 14% more power-productive than the 7nm hub. Ampere involves Samsung's 8nm interaction hub for the RTX 30 series (and TSMC's 7nm for proficient GPUs like the A100), so a correlation can't be made straightforwardly with RTX 30 series in this regard.
